It's a great set, my personal favorite is the wolf man dvd. All the dvd's have great transfers, and look wonderful. The audio is a dolby digital 2.0 mono, and these films have never sounded better. All 8 dvd's have trailers, commentaries, documentaries, pretty much every thing you could ask for. If your a fan of classic horror films I doubt you would be disappointed.

Absolutely great! I bought sight unseen and was very happy! Every disc has its faults (bad print of Bride, bad commentary on Mummy, Phantom is a bad movie but the features rule, etc.) but they are all worth owning. I got mine for $81 shipped but I got really lucky. Look for a good price.
